A17 WJG is a 2019 Ford Ranger in Orange with a 1,996c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 2019 Ford Ranger models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.5% with a typical mileage of 52,236 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Ranger f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 41,033 recorded failures. If you're considering buying A17 WJG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Ranger typ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 7 years old, this Ford Ranger is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
